Element Plus升级之路:从Beta到稳定版

作者:狼烟四起2024.04.15 15:02浏览量:156

简介:本文将详细记录公司项目中Element Plus从Beta版本升级到稳定版的过程,包括准备工作、升级步骤、遇到的问题及解决方案,以及升级后的效果评估。

Element Plus升级之路:从Beta到稳定版

一、引言

Element Plus是一套基于Vue 3.0的组件库,它提供了丰富的UI组件和强大的功能,广泛应用于各种Vue项目中。在公司项目中,我们一直在使用Element Plus的Beta版本,随着稳定版的发布,我们决定将其升级到稳定版,以获得更好的性能和更多的功能。

二、准备工作

在升级之前,我们需要做好以下准备工作:

  1. 备份项目:在升级之前,务必备份整个项目,以防万一出现不可预料的问题。

  2. 查看文档:仔细阅读Element Plus的官方文档,了解升级过程中的注意事项和可能的改变。

  3. 检查依赖:检查项目中是否有与Element Plus不兼容的依赖,如果有,需要先升级或替换这些依赖。

三、升级步骤

升级过程主要包括以下几个步骤:

  1. 修改package.json文件中的Element Plus版本号为最新稳定版。

  2. 运行npm install或yarn install安装最新版本的Element Plus。

  3. 根据官方文档,修改项目中引用Element Plus的方式,从按需加载改为全局引入。

  4. 检查项目中的组件和样式,确保它们与最新版本的Element Plus兼容。

  5. 修复因升级引起的错误和问题。

四、遇到的问题及解决方案

在升级过程中,我们遇到了一些问题,以下是其中的几个及其解决方案:

  1. 问题:部分组件的样式发生变化,导致页面布局错乱。

解决方案:仔细对比新旧版本的样式差异,调整相关组件的样式,使其与旧版本保持一致。

  1. 问题:部分API在新版本中发生变更,导致代码报错。

解决方案:查阅官方文档,了解API的变更情况,修改相关代码以适应新版本的API。

  1. 问题:新版本的Element Plus与某些第三方库存在冲突。

解决方案:尝试升级或替换这些第三方库,或者调整它们的加载顺序,以解决冲突问题。

五、升级后的效果评估

升级完成后,我们对项目进行了全面的测试,以下是升级后的效果评估:

  1. 性能提升:新版本的Element Plus在性能上有了明显的提升,页面加载速度更快,响应更迅速。

  2. 新功能支持:新版本的Element Plus提供了更多功能和组件,使我们的项目更加完善和丰富。

  3. 问题修复:升级过程中修复了一些旧版本中存在的问题和bug,提高了项目的稳定性和可靠性。

六、总结

通过本次升级,我们成功地将Element Plus从Beta版本升级到稳定版,使项目获得了更好的性能和更多的功能。同时,我们也积累了宝贵的升级经验,为今后的项目升级提供了有益的参考。

在升级过程中,我们深刻体会到了准备工作的重要性以及官方文档的指导作用。同时,我们也发现了团队合作的重要性,只有大家齐心协力,才能克服升级过程中的各种困难,顺利完成升级任务。

最后,我们要感谢Element Plus团队为我们提供了如此优秀的组件库,让我们能够更加高效地进行项目开发。我们期待在未来的日子里,与Element Plus一起成长,共同创造更加美好的前端世界!